-
off-white garden scarf bikini bottom
Regular price £97Regular priceUnit price peroff-white garden scarf bikini bottom
Regular price £97Regular priceUnit price per -
black flower leopards sarong
Regular price £89Regular priceUnit price perblack flower leopards sarong
Regular price £89Regular priceUnit price per -
pink beauty bouquet puff sleeve mini dress
Regular price £185Regular priceUnit price perpink beauty bouquet puff sleeve mini dress
Regular price £185Regular priceUnit price per -
red tropical landing off shoulder maxi dress
Regular price £265Regular priceUnit price perred tropical landing off shoulder maxi dress
Regular price £265Regular priceUnit price per -
blue floral glam scarf velvet mini dress
Regular price £257Regular priceUnit price perblue floral glam scarf velvet mini dress
Regular price £257Regular priceUnit price per -
black sun eyelet shirt
Regular price £199Regular priceUnit price perblack sun eyelet shirt
Regular price £199Regular priceUnit price per -
blue garden scarf underwire bikini top
Regular price £113Regular priceUnit price perblue garden scarf underwire bikini top
Regular price £113Regular priceUnit price per -
jacquard lurex sleeveless maxi dress
Regular price £360Regular priceUnit price perjacquard lurex sleeveless maxi dress
Regular price £360Regular priceUnit price per -
black lace nature short sleeve maxi dress
Regular price £265Regular priceUnit price perblack lace nature short sleeve maxi dress
Regular price £265Regular priceUnit price per -
red floral chain stripes mini dress
Regular price £153Regular priceUnit price perred floral chain stripes mini dress
Regular price £153Regular priceUnit price per -
black sleeveless maxi dress
Regular price £193Regular priceUnit price perblack sleeveless maxi dress
Regular price £193Regular priceUnit price per -
off-white milani maxi dress
Regular price £229Regular priceUnit price peroff-white milani maxi dress
Regular price £229Regular priceUnit price per -
ana tapestry pink midi dress
Regular price £199Regular priceUnit price perana tapestry pink midi dress
Regular price £199Regular priceUnit price per -
floral chains bikini bottom
Regular price £79Regular priceUnit price perfloral chains bikini bottom
Regular price £79Regular priceUnit price per -
off-white flower leopards mini dress
Regular price £217Regular priceUnit price peroff-white flower leopards mini dress
Regular price £217Regular priceUnit price per -
pink guipire maxi dress
Regular price £320Regular priceUnit price perpink guipire maxi dress
Regular price £320Regular priceUnit price per -
cream ainika tiles midi dress
Regular price £239Regular priceUnit price percream ainika tiles midi dress
Regular price £239Regular priceUnit price per -
black arabesque floral pleated midi dress
Regular price £209Regular priceUnit price perblack arabesque floral pleated midi dress
Regular price £209Regular priceUnit price per -
blue ainika tiles maxi dress
Regular price £265Regular priceUnit price perblue ainika tiles maxi dress
Regular price £265Regular priceUnit price per -
blue garden scarf reversible bikini bottom
Regular price £79Regular priceUnit price perblue garden scarf reversible bikini bottom
Regular price £79Regular priceUnit price per -
cashew mandala richilieu long sleeve maxi dress
Regular price £320Regular priceUnit price percashew mandala richilieu long sleeve maxi dress
Regular price £320Regular priceUnit price per -
red stripes crochet blouse
Regular price £145Regular priceUnit price perred stripes crochet blouse
Regular price £145Regular priceUnit price per -
floral chains cover up
Regular price £185Regular priceUnit price perfloral chains cover up
Regular price £185Regular priceUnit price per -
sand 3d flower bodice midi dress
Regular price £257Regular priceUnit price persand 3d flower bodice midi dress
Regular price £257Regular priceUnit price per